U.S. v. Catoggio, No. 11-3474-cr (2nd Cir.) (698 F.3d 64) (October 10, 2012) (Per Curiam)

In appeal from district court's order of restitution resentencing defendant to pay $190 million in restitution to the victims of a massive fraud scheme, the order is affirmed, where: 1) the district court properly exercised its authority under the All Writs Act to restrain defendant's funds in anticipation of resentencing; ...
